Sperm whale

The sperm whale (Physeter catodon), also known as the cachalot, is the largest toothed whale. It has the biggest head of any animal. The head can be about 20 feet (6.1 m) long, and is about one-third of the whale's body. It also has biggest brain of any animal.[1] Its lower jaw is small and contains its huge, conical teeth. These teeth fit into sockets in the upper jaw.

Diet

Sperm whales are carnivores (meat-eaters). They mostly hunt medium-sized squid. They also eat many kinds of fish such as skate. Sometimes they hunt giant squid that live on the ocean bottom at great depths. Most of the animals sperm whales eat live in the deep sea, and sperm whales dive very deep to hunt. They regularly dive between 300 and 800 meters (980 and 2,620 feet) deep,[2] and stay underwater for two hours.

Size

Sperm whales can reach up to 20.7m long, and weigh up to 80,000kg.[3][4] In the past, there have been claims about whales that were as long as 24 meters, but these claims are not proven, and there is disagreement about whether they are true.[5][6]

Echolocation

Like other toothed whales, the sperm whale uses echolocation, a way of sensing in which the whale makes a high-piched clicking sound and listens to the echoes that it makes as it bounces off of objects (like prey). Sperm whales use this to hunt, but also to communicate, using patterns of clicks called click codas. Sperm whales have special organs that they use for echolocation. These are called the spermaceti organ and the junk. The spermaceti organ is like a large barrel full of spermaceti, an oily liquid that sperm whales use for echolocation. The junk is made of cartilage and spermaceti, and is used to focus the sounds made for echolocation.[7]
